SpeedyBee F405 WING is a newly introduced, first flight controller of the SpeedyBee brand for flying wings. A model that is currently one of the most competitive in the budget category, while still having a wide range of features and rich bundling.

The F405 Wing flight stack consists of three separate boards: a power distribution board (PDB), a flight controller board, and a wireless communication board. The package includes various wires, mounting parts, pin connectors, and a detailed manual with helpful wiring diagrams. You will also receive a set of cables for various connections for seamless integration with your flying wing.

The SpeedyBee F405 WING is built on a 168MHz STM32 F405 chipset with 1MB of memory and works with both iNav and Ardupilot, making it versatile and suitable for a variety of aircraft models.
Among other things, the flight stack supports up to 11 PWM outputs for motor and servo control and 6 UART ports for connecting to accessories such as GPS, etc.

This flight stack has several unique features, namely a built-in battery voltage indicator with LEDs, four separate LED ports with built-in driver, and built-in Wi-Fi and Bluetooth connectivity. The Wi-Fi and Bluetooth features allow the SpeedyBee F405 WING to connect wirelessly to your phone or computer, making it easy to make modifications and important firmware changes in the field.

Key features

  • Wireless programming via the SpeedyBee app
  • Support for various types of flying wings, including VTOL.
  • Wide input voltage range: 7-36V (2-6S LiPo)
  • 11 PWM outputs for motor and servo control
  • 6 UART ports for connecting accessories

SpeedyBee F405 WING FC board

  • MCU: STM32F405,168MHz,1MB Flash
  • IMU(Gyro&Accelerometer): ICM-42688-P
  • Barometer: SPL006-001
  • OSD Chip: AT7456E
  • Blackbox: MicroSD Card Slot
  • UART Ports: 6pcs (USART1, USART2, USART3, UART4, UART5, UART6 (Used to connect wireless telemetry board))
  • I2C port: 1x Used for magnetometer, digital air speed sensor
  • ADC ports: 4x (VBAT, Current, RSSI, Analog AirSpeed)
  • PWM outputs: 12x (11+1 "LED "pad)
  • ELRS/CRSF receiver: Supported, connected to UART1
  • SBUS: Built-in inverter for SBUS input (UART2-RX)
  • LEDs:
    • 3 LEDs for flight controller status (blue, green) and 3.3V indicator (red)
    • 1 RGB diode
  • RSSI input: Yes (signed as RS).
  • Firmware support:
    • INAV:SpeedyBeeF405WING(default)
    • ArduPilot: SpeedyBeeF405WING
  • Weight: 8.9g

SpeedyBee F405 WING PDB board

  • Input voltage range: 7~36V (2~6S LiPo)
  • Battery voltage sensor: Connection to VBAT flight controller board, 1K:10K (scale 1100 in iNav, BATT_VOLT_MULT 11.0 in ArduPilot)
  • Battery Current Sensor: Connection on "FC Current" board, Scale 195 in iNav, 50 A/V in ArduPilot
    • 90A continuous current,
    • peak current 215A.
  • TVS protection: Yes
  • BEC Outputs:
    • FC Output 5.2V +/- 0.1V DC. Continuous current - 2.4A, peak current - 3A. Designed for flight controller, receiver, GPS module, airspeed sensor module, telemetry module, WS2812 LEDs
    • VTX output 9V +/- 0.1V DC. Continuous current is 1.8A, peak current is 2.3A Adjustable voltage, 9V default, 12V or 5V with jumper. Designed for analog video transmitter, digital video transmitter, camera
    • Servo output 4.9V +/- 0.1V DC. 4.5A continuous current, 5.5A peak current, Adjustable voltage: 4.9V default, 6V or 7.2V with jumper. Designed for servo drives.
  • Weight: 11.4g

SpeedyBee F405 WING Wireless board

  • Wireless configuration (long press the BOOT button for 6 seconds to switch modes):
    • BLE mode, connection to Speedybee app
    • Wi-Fi mode, connection to QGroundControl app, Speedybee app, MissionPlanner, etc.
    • Classic Bluetooth SPP mode, connection to QGroundControl, MissionPlanner, etc.
  • LED strip controller (short press BOOT button to switch effects, long press for 3 seconds to switch modes):
    • 4 WS2812 LED strip connectors, customizable colors and flashing modes
    • Maximum 5.2V 1.3A, supports about 70 5050 WS2812 LEDs.
  • Built-in battery level indicator:
    • 4 RGB LEDs to display battery level (by quantity)
  • Weight: 4.2g
